Default Combo Washer/Dryer Splendide

We have a Splendide XC2100 combo washer/dryer. Fortunately everywhere we have stayed thus far has had 50amp service. We will be staying at a place next week that only has 30amp service, Will our combo washer/dryer run on 30amp power? If it can, is there anything I should be concerned about? I have been told the washer is no issue, but will the dryer work?

Not sure about the SPLENDIDE but our Kenmore does work without issues on 30 amps.
We have figured out how to live with 30 amp service but it is a challenge sometimes. Be careful about running say the refrigerator and the dryer at the same time.

It will be fine. I am pretty sure it is on a 15 amp circuit...which is one reason it takes so long to dry.
